Scouting Eastern Michigan for tonight's game

Eastern Michigan at Central Michigan, 7 tonight at Rose Arena
Scouting Eastern Michigan
Current record: 9-7, 1-2 MAC
Last season: 8-24, 6-10 MAC; 4th West; lost to CMU in MAC first round
Coach: Charles Ramsey, fifth year (51-88)
Watch out for: EMU’s upperclassman trio of senior guard Carlos Medlock (6-foot), junior forward Brandon Bowdry (6-foot-6) and senior forward Justin Dobbins. Medlock’s additional responsibilities include assists (3.6 per game) and steals (1.7), in which categories he ranks seventh. Bowdry (18.2 per game) and Medlock (15.2) rank third and fourth in scoring, respectively, while Bowdry leads the conference in rebounding (10.6). The 6-foot-8 Dobbins has been limited by a leg injury this season, missing seven games, but returned Jan. 13 and scored 18 points against Toledo.
Last MAC tournament title: 1998
Last NCAA tournament appearance: 1998

CMU 53, Ball State 38: CMU sets school record for least points allowed to MAC opponent

CMU started its Mid-American conference schedule 2-0 for the first time in 18 years Wednesday with a 53-38 win against Ball State at Rose Arena. This team's defense is what sets it apart from a lot of teams in the MAC and for the second consecutive game, it made the difference. The amount of swarming defense down low stifled the Cardinals' Jarrod Jones, last year's MAC freshman of the year and counterpart Malik Perry, who fouled out late in the game after not scoring and not grabbing a rebound.


CMU next heads to Western Michigan, where it tries to win in Kalamazoo for the second consecutive season for the first time in school history.
